Output 750a993978b90c2fec59186423fee4e0dcacb6ec02511e153cfdb000b4073ee2:5

value
65571816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d50b069149e4c3fe10902feccb98fa5d4ddd4398 OP_EQUAL
address
MTKdNNBNGqAvMe9nA4cARciQasBReF2DHQ
transaction
750a993978b90c2fec59186423fee4e0dcacb6ec02511e153cfdb000b4073ee2
spent
true